ETB (Empresa de Telecomunicaciónes de Bogotá) 2012-2016

 

ETB is the leading telecommunications company in Bogotá, with an approximate revenue of $800M and +10K employees.

The company underwent a major transformation which started in 2012, and involved an investement of $1 billion dollars. It's aim was to reposition the company as a leading telecommunications company nationwide. 

For Kattan, who assumed the presidency of the company in 2012, this has been the biggest challenge he has faced. The difficulties of the sector, the unions, the bureaucracy of the company, the few good practices and the size and complexity of the company contributed to the challenge that Kattan took when he was named president of the company.  

While he was working at ETB, Saul Kattan achieved the following:

• Created more than $1 billion dollars in value to shareholders in the last 4 years

• Changed the 7-year, decreasing tendency of revenues and flipped it to profits

• Innovations (like Fiber Optic) were introduced from other countries and expanded on a national level. Fiber optics, the creation of a digital TV platform and 4G mobiles were some of the telecom innovations Saul Kattan brought to Colombia. Additionally, all the copper network of Bogota was changed for fiber optics, launching the first "fiber to the home" (FTTH) program in Colombia

• The company's strategy was changed and developed to be driven by customer service. This included a new strategic plan for the company to be in place for the next 10 years

• All employees were trained with new technologies and the new corporate philosophy.

• ETB issued bonds in international markets to guarantee the financing of the strategic plan.

• In 2014, the profits of ETB reached 371,000 million pesos, the highest figure in more than 20 years for ETB.

• The company's equity increased by 30%, while liabilities decreased by almost 29%.

• The price of shares increased by 30%
